  • Title
    Deed to Lead to the Uses of a Fine Parties: (i) Samuel Brooke[s] the younger of Newington Butts [Surrey], gentleman and Elizabeth, his wife [eldest daughter of Alexander Pollington, late citizen and haberdasher of London, deceased]; (ii) John Forster of Snow Hill, London, gentleman Operative Part: - to dock all estates tail etc. in (a) and for 5/- paid by (ii) to (i), (i) released (a) to (ii) in trust for (i) and covenanted to levy a fine sur conizance de croit come ceo Property: (a) cottage, woods and furze in Aspley Guise of 165 acres in occupation of Samuel Brooks Witnesses: ....Roth[?] - H.Brooke; - Richard Pell
  • Date free text
    20 Mar 1712 [1713]
